Brazil: Changes to the list of auto parts not domestically produced for the import duties reduction mechanism (October 2024)

Announcement

21 Oct 2024

In October 2024, the Brazilian government amended the list of products listed in the not-locally produced auto parts scheme under GECEX Resolution No. 284 of December 2021 (see related state act). As a consequence, the import duties set on 16 products were decreased and on 38 products were increased.
